Work

Working is the main source of income. You can work once a day. You must choose one booster, which are described below, to work. Every time you work, you gain x amount of income (x being your wages minus taxes) and two experience points. You also lose 1 – 5 health, depending on what level of quality the company you work for is. If you work 30 days in a row, you gain a Hard Worker Medal and 5 gold. You do not need to work for the same company 30 days in a row in order to achieve this.


Single Espresso
Price: Free
Boost: 10%

Double Espresso
Price: 0.19 Gold
Boost: 50%

Brainstorm Session
Price: 0.79 Gold
Boost: 100%

After Work Party
Price: 0.99 Gold
Boost: 200%

There really is no way of saying what booster is worth using, since everyone works at a different company for different reasons. But one booster that can be immediately ignored is the Brainstorm Session, as you can get twice the boost for only a little extra gold. In other words, this one is defiantly not economically viable.

Train

Training increases your strength. Strength is one of the factors as to how much damage you will make while fighting on the battlefield. After gaining 250 strength, you get a super solider medal and 5 gold.


Army Boots
Price: Free
Boost: 10%

Boot Camp
Price: 0.19 Gold
Boost: 50%

Caesar
Price: 1.49 Gold
Boost: 100%

Napoleon
Price: 1.99 Gold
Boost: 200%

Personally, I would use the Boot Camp booster every day. By the time you get the medal, you will have only a net loss of 0.59 gold (since it costs 5.59 gold to get 250 strength through using booster). You also gain more strength more quickly.
